Jugial is a census town in Gurdaspur district in the Indian state of Punjab.
[edit] Demographics
As of 2001 India census,GRIndia Jugial had a population of 16,664. Males constitute 54% of the population and females 46%. Jugial has an average literacy rate of 79%, higher than the national average of 59.5%: male literacy is 81%, and female literacy is 76%. In Jugial, 11% of the population is under 6 years of age.Template:PunjabIN-geo Jugial lies 13 k.m. north of Pathankot and 6 k.m. east of Madhopur,which is the last town of Punjab, before entering the state of Jammu and Kashmir while traveling on Amritsar-Jammu National Highway. Jugial is situated on the road to the Ranjit Sagar Dam Project from Pathankot. While, Ranjit Sagar Dam Project is further 16 k.m. from Jugial, the staff colony of the project is located in the land adjoining Jugial.
